First time tax return lodgers can find the process of preparing and lodging their returns very daunting, with the increasingly complex Tax Act.

The Australian Tax Office has a new online tax return lodgement system, MyTax, which they expect to makes things easier for many taxpayers with straightforward tax affairs, including those who are new to the workforce and lodging for the very first time.

But there are plenty of traps for the unwary:

Third party information passed to the ATO to pre-fill your return can be late or missing and if you lodge a return without full disclosure of all your income – even if you’ve relied on the ATO to get it right – then you’re responsible for the omission, not the ATO.
Make sure you claim the right deductions. Don’t claim for things you’re not entitled to but equally, make sure you’re aware of – and claim for – all those many things the tax law allows you to claim, but you might not have been aware of.
